CVE-2017-7364 (GCVE-0-2017-7364)

Vulnerability from cvelistv5 – Published: 2017-08-18 19:00 – Updated: 2024-09-17 04:09
VLAI?
Summary
In all Qualcomm products with Android releases from CAF using the Linux kernel, in function __mdss_fb_copy_destscaler_data(), variable ds_data[i].scale may still point to a user-provided address (which could point to arbitrary kernel address), so on an error condition, this user-provided address will be freed (arbitrary free), and continued operation could result in use after free condition.
Severity ?
No CVSS data available.
CWE
  • Use After Free in Video
